Revert "Switch %%__python3 to /usr/libexec/system-python"
- The Fedora Change https://fedoraproject.org/wiki/Changes/Making_sudo_pip_safe
  was postponed
- This reverts commit d019d2fd4d
			
			
This commit is contained in:
		
							parent
							
								
									d019d2fd4d
								
							
						
					
					
						commit
						a59818afd0
					
				| @ -1,5 +1,4 @@ | ||||
| %__python3 /usr/libexec/system-python | ||||
| %__python3_bin /usr/bin/python3 | ||||
| %__python3 /usr/bin/python3 | ||||
| %python3_sitelib %(%{__python3} -c "from distutils.sysconfig import get_python_lib; print(get_python_lib())") | ||||
| %python3_sitearch %(%{__python3} -c "from distutils.sysconfig import get_python_lib; print(get_python_lib(1))") | ||||
| %python3_version %(%{__python3} -c "import sys; sys.stdout.write(sys.version[:3])") | ||||
| @ -11,7 +10,7 @@ | ||||
| # Use the slashes after expand so that the command starts on the same line as | ||||
| # the macro | ||||
| %py3_build() %{expand:\\\ | ||||
|   CFLAGS="%{optflags}" %{__python3} %{py_setup} %{?py_setup_args} build --executable="%{__python3_bin} %{py3_shbang_opts}" %{?*} | ||||
|   CFLAGS="%{optflags}" %{__python3} %{py_setup} %{?py_setup_args} build --executable="%{__python3} %{py3_shbang_opts}" %{?*} | ||||
|   sleep 1 | ||||
| } | ||||
| 
 | ||||
| @ -26,7 +25,7 @@ | ||||
| } | ||||
| 
 | ||||
| %py3_install() %{expand:\\\ | ||||
|   CFLAGS="%{optflags}" %{__python3} %{py_setup} %{?py_setup_args} install -O1 --skip-build --root %{buildroot} --executable="%{__python3_bin} %{py3_shbang_opts}" %{?*} | ||||
|   CFLAGS="%{optflags}" %{__python3} %{py_setup} %{?py_setup_args} install -O1 --skip-build --root %{buildroot} %{?*} | ||||
| } | ||||
| 
 | ||||
| %py3_install_egg() %{expand:\\\ | ||||
| @ -35,5 +34,5 @@ | ||||
| } | ||||
| 
 | ||||
| %py3_install_wheel() %{expand:\\\ | ||||
|   pip%{python3_version} install -I dist/%{1} --root %{buildroot} --strip-file-prefix %{buildroot} --prefix %{_prefix} --no-deps | ||||
|   pip%{python3_version} install -I dist/%{1} --root %{buildroot} --strip-file-prefix %{buildroot} --no-deps | ||||
| } | ||||
|  | ||||
| @ -1,6 +1,6 @@ | ||||
| Name:           python-rpm-macros | ||||
| Version:        3 | ||||
| Release:        19%{?dist} | ||||
| Release:        20%{?dist} | ||||
| Summary:        The unversioned Python RPM macros | ||||
| 
 | ||||
| License:        MIT | ||||
| @ -69,6 +69,11 @@ install -m 644 %{SOURCE0} %{SOURCE1} %{SOURCE2} %{SOURCE3} \ | ||||
| 
 | ||||
| 
 | ||||
| %changelog | ||||
| * Fri Mar 03 2017 Michal Cyprian <mcyprian@redhat.com> - 3-20 | ||||
| - Revert "Switch %%__python3 to /usr/libexec/system-python" | ||||
|   after the Fedora Change https://fedoraproject.org/wiki/Changes/Making_sudo_pip_safe | ||||
|   was postponed | ||||
| 
 | ||||
| * Fri Feb 17 2017 Michal Cyprian <mcyprian@redhat.com> - 3-19 | ||||
| - Switch %%__python3 to /usr/libexec/system-python | ||||
| 
 | ||||
|  | ||||
		Loading…
	
		Reference in New Issue
	
	Block a user